A father dying, a mother with Alzheimer's, an alleged drug addiction and a financial scandal that was about to be exposed was the world of Alex Murdaugh just before his wife, Maggie, and his youngest son, Paul, were killed.

The People's Court
A judge hears small-claims cases in this series that served as a template for several similar courtroom series. The litigants in the case agree to drop their lawsuits and have the case heard on the show. Since the show is not a real courtroom, the decision is simply binding arbitration the litigants agree to abide by.
